Nike has “great first quarter” with growth in every region except China

Growth in every region except China meant Nike’s fiscal 2013 first quarter net income rose sharply by 38 per cent to $780 million (approximately £484.5 million).

Revenues for the period to August 31 increased eight per cent to $7 billion (approximately £4.35 billion).

“We had a great first quarter driven by our unrelenting commitment to delivering innovative products and services around the world,” Mark Parker, president and CEO of Nike, says.

“Our powerful portfolio of businesses, combined with unmatched leadership and resources allows us to capitalise on opportunities that drive long-term value for our shareholders.

“I am more excited than ever about our potential to continue to innovate with purpose and fuel Nike’s growth.”
